Any 4 sided shape is a quadrilateral. If all sides are of different lengths, that is as specific as you can get. Other 4 sided shapes have special characteristics about them, so they are given special names. They are still quadrailaterals.

A closed shape bounded only by straight lines is called a polygon. Polygons can have varying numbers of sides, such as triangles (three sides), quadrilaterals (four sides), and so on. They can be classified as regular, with equal side lengths and angles, or irregular, with varying side lengths and angles. Examples of polygons include squares, rectangles, and pentagons.

A shape with 4 straight lines in which there are 2 parallel and 2 unparallel lines is called a Trapezium.

A shape made up of line segments is a shape with straight lines, or a polygon. for example, a square has straight lines, or is made up of line segments. A circle is not in that category because it has no straight lines, they are curved.
